2. Popular Grass Varieties for Louisville
When it comes to selecting the best grass for your Louisville lawn, several popular varieties have proven to perform exceptionally well in the local climate and soil conditions. These include Kentucky Bluegrass, Perennial Ryegrass, and Tall Fescue, each offering unique characteristics and benefits:
Kentucky Bluegrass: Known for its deep blue-green color and fine texture, Kentucky Bluegrass is a popular choice for homeowners who desire a classic, manicured lawn. It thrives in full sun to partial shade and prefers well-drained soil. Kentucky Bluegrass has a moderate drought tolerance and requires regular watering and fertilization to maintain its lush appearance.
Perennial Ryegrass: For a durable and low-maintenance option, Perennial Ryegrass is an excellent choice. It has a medium-coarse texture and a bright green color. Perennial Ryegrass tolerates a wide range of soil conditions, including poor drainage, and has good drought resistance. It can withstand high foot traffic and recovers quickly from wear and tear, making it ideal for active families and pet owners.
Tall Fescue: If you’re looking for a grass that can tolerate heat, drought, and shade, Tall Fescue is a great option. It has a coarse texture and a dark green color, and it forms a dense root system that helps it withstand harsh conditions. Tall Fescue requires less frequent watering and mowing than other grass varieties, making it a low-maintenance choice for busy homeowners.
3. Choosing the Right Grass for Your Needs
Selecting the right grass for your Louisville lawn involves considering several factors that align with your specific needs and lifestyle. Here are some key considerations to keep in mind:
Foot traffic: If your lawn will experience heavy foot traffic from children, pets, or frequent gatherings, choose a grass variety that can withstand wear and tear. Perennial Ryegrass and Tall Fescue are both known for their durability and resilience, making them excellent choices for active families and high-traffic areas.
Shade tolerance: For areas of your lawn that receive less sunlight, such as under trees or along north-facing walls, select a grass variety that tolerates shade. Kentucky Bluegrass and Tall Fescue can both tolerate partial shade, while Fine Fescue is a good option for areas with heavy shade.
Drought resistance: Louisville’s climate can experience periods of drought, so choosing a grass variety with good drought resistance is important. Tall Fescue and Zoysiagrass are known for their ability to withstand dry conditions, requiring less frequent watering. Kentucky Bluegrass and Perennial Ryegrass have moderate drought tolerance but may require more watering during extended dry spells.
4. Tips for a Thriving Louisville Lawn
Maintaining a thriving lawn in Louisville requires regular care and attention. Here are some best practices to help you achieve a lush, healthy lawn:
Watering: Water your lawn deeply and less frequently, rather than shallow and often. This encourages deep root growth and prevents water waste. During hot, dry periods, water your lawn more frequently to prevent drought stress. Avoid overwatering, as this can lead to disease and shallow root growth.
Fertilizing: Fertilize your lawn according to soil test results and the specific grass variety you have. A balanced fertilizer with nitrogen, phosphorus, and potassium is generally recommended. Fertilize in the spring and fall for optimal results, and avoid over-fertilizing, as this can burn your lawn.
Mowing: Mow your lawn at the recommended height for your grass variety. Mowing too short can stress the grass and make it more susceptible to weeds and pests. Mow regularly to encourage new growth and maintain a healthy appearance. Avoid mowing when the grass is wet, as this can damage the blades and promote disease.
5. Sustainable Grass Options for Louisville
For eco-conscious homeowners in Louisville, sustainable grass options offer an opportunity to create a beautiful lawn while promoting biodiversity and reducing environmental impact. Here are some eco-friendly alternatives to consider:
Native grasses: Native grasses are well-adapted to the local climate and soil conditions. They require less water and fertilizer than traditional grass varieties and provide habitat for local wildlife. Some native grass species suitable for Louisville include Little Bluestem, Big Bluestem, and Indian Grass.
Low-maintenance varieties: Low-maintenance grass varieties require less frequent mowing, watering, and fertilization. They are often drought-tolerant and can withstand wear and tear. Some low-maintenance grass varieties that perform well in Louisville include Tall Fescue, Zoysiagrass, and Buffalo Grass.

What is the best mowing height for my grass type?
The best mowing height for your grass type varies depending on the specific variety. Kentucky Bluegrass should be mowed between 1.5 and 2.5 inches, Perennial Ryegrass between 2 and 3 inches, and Tall Fescue between 2.5 and 4 inches.
